What might 2 YORK AVENUE be worth now?

2 YORK AVENUE might now be worth an estimated £62,483.

This is based on house price inflation of 38.9%, between August 2019 and May 2026, for terraced houses, in the County Durham local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 38.9%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 2 YORK AVENUE of £45,000 on 23rd August 2019. For the value to have increased from £45,000 to £62,483 over the seven years and three months to May 2026,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 2 YORK AVENUE has moved in line with the HPI for terraced houses in the County Durham local authority area.
  • The August 2019 sale price of £45,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 2 YORK AVENUE has not materially changed since August 2019.
